Job Title:



Senior Software Engineer



Location:



Linthicum Heights, MD



Duties & Responsibilities:



  • Implements, tests, and operates advanced software security techniques in compliance with technical reference architecture. Performs ongoing security testing and code review to improve software security. Troubleshoots and debugs issues that arise. Provides engineering designs for new software solutions to help mitigate security vulnerabilities. Contributes to all levels of the architecture and maintains technical documentation. Consults team members on secure coding practices. Develops a familiarity with new tools and best practices.

  • Uses education and experience to design, develop, code, test, and debug software using C#, Java, Python, and/or PHP languages. Experience architecting, implementing, and deploying cloud-native solutions. Supports moving existing applications to Azure cloud.

  • Works with product owner, project manager, and software engineers to interpret requirements, design solutions, and implement code to meet system performance goals. Writes, tests, and documents error-proof code. Supports continuous integration and continuous development pipeline.

  • Complies with government directives, standards, guidelines, and criteria concerning software safety and systems safety. Confirms design mitigations are captured in the design and its documentation and verifies implementation.

  • Collaborates with and across Agile teams to design, develop, test, implement, and support technical solutions in full-stack development tools and technologies.

  • Must have a passion for staying on top of tech trends, experimenting with and learning new technologies, participating in internal and external technology-focused communities, and mentoring other engineering community members.

  • Must have proficiency in Container Orchestration services, including Docker and Kubernetes, and a variety of cloud tools and services; understand the benefits of leveraging Kubernetes orchestration.




Minimum Requirements:



  • Minimum of an active Secret security clearance; TS/SCI preffered

  • Bachelor's degree with 8+ years of directly relevant experience; Masters degree with 6+ years

  • Requires direct hands-on experience developing, designing, and implementing software applications for a customer.

  • Must be experienced in architecting, implementing, and deploying cloud-native solutions.

  • Must have a familiarity with containerized development (Docker, Kubernetes).

  • Uses GitLab CI/CD for automated testing and cloud deployments via Helm.

  • Directs hands-on experience with Jira/Confluence/GitLab development management tools and testing tools.

  • Independently perform senior-level cloud-native applications analysis, design, development, innovative problem-solving, and integration with custom applications, packaged software applications, and other legacy systems.

  • Leverages Python, PHP, C#, JavaScript, Java, and other languages and technologies to deliver solutions.

  • Designs and implement new UI components, features, and applications.

  • Develops Web Services, Micro-services, and API architectures as needed.

  • Utilizes DevOps to manage and improve upon the build and deployment pipeline.

  • Reviews code change requests to identify potential improvements and prevent errors before approving and releasing the code.

  • Drives the design of major features within the engineering team by leading design review meetings and ensuring that new features fit into the existing architecture.

  • Works closely with product owners to prioritize the features and synchronize delivery by helping organize tasks within the team and coordinating work with other teams.

  • Be an independent driver/owner of high-impact features or initiatives.

  • Assess the legacy system, identifying the need for APIs, micro-services, and database conversions, and creating these services.

  • Proposes and implement solutions to modify or enhance system functionality.

  • Assists in the transition of system components to new platforms as needed.
